Some obituaries from the Chicago Tribune, Sunday, 24 Feb 1889 Copyright 1999 Sue Anger GREVILLE - Christopher, beloved husband of Hannah Greville, (nee Fleming), at his residence, 79 West Sixteenth St, aged 31 years. Funeral from residence on Monday, Feb 25, at 11 A.M., to Sacred Heart Church, thence to Union Depot, to leave by 2 P.M. train via Chicago & Alton for Lemont, where remains will be interred. HARTIGAN - At his residence, No. 456 West Ohio St., Saturday, Feb. 23, Martin O'T. Hartigan. Deceased was a member of Columbia Court, No. 2, I.C.O.F. and of St. Columbkill's T. A. and B. Society. Funeral notice hereafter. LYNCH - Feb. 23 at 540 Gordon st., Town of Lake, Ellen Lynch, mother of William Lynch, aged 90 years. Funeral from above residence, Monday, 25th, at 9:30 o'clock, to St. Gabriel's church, thence to Union Depot by cars to Calvary. MAUN - Feb. 23, at her residence, 6931 Perry Av., Englewood, Mrs. Johanna Maun. Funeral Monday, Feb. 25, at 9:30 a.m., to St. Bernard's Church, corner Sixty-sixth and Stewart Av., by carriages to C. M. & St. P. Ry. Depot, thence by cars to Calvary. MACLEAN - at 154 Jackson St., this city, the 20th inst., of heart disease, Donald McClean, a native of North Uist, Scotland, 40 years old. Oban Times, Scotland, please copy. MCMILLAN - Feb 22, at her residence, 269 East Superior St., Mrs. Mary McMillan, aged 54 years, mother of Mrs. M. J. Feehan and Mrs. John O'Brien. Funeral from above number Sunday, February 24, to Cathedral of Holy Name, thence by carriages to Calvary. MORTELL - Feb 23, Frank Sage, eldest child of James and Annie Mortell, aged 2 years and 6 months. Funeral Monday at 10 A.M., from parents' residence, 134 Armour St., by carriages to Calvary. MUIR - Feb. 20, 1889 at 271 South Morgan st., Mrs Catharine Muir, aged 77 years. Toronto and Hamilton papers please copy. PARLIAMENT - Feb. 21, from late residence, 403 1/2 W. Lake St., Maggie Parliament, the wife of Wendell Parliament, in Forest Home Cemetery, 23d. PHILLIPS - Feb. 14, at his home in Milwaukee, Joseph Phillips, formerly of Chicago. RYAN - Feb. 23, 1889, Thomas, beloved husband of the late Kate Ryan, and brother of Matthew and Michael Ryan, at the residence of his mother-in-law, Mrs. Ryan, 748 Thirty-seventh St., aged 33 years. Funeral Monday, the 25th inst., at 9 A.M., to Nativity church, where requiem mass will be celebrated, thence by cars to Calvary Cemetery, via the C., M. & St. P. Ry.
